publisher#
A self-hosted, multi-protocol social publisher. Cross-posts to Nostr,
Bluesky, Mastodon, and Threads from a single HTTP API, with a SQLite
archive, per-platform retry, scheduled posting, and an embedded mobile web
UI. It signs Nostr events itself (NIP-13 PoW, NIP-65 outbox resolution,
NIP-92 imeta media via Blossom) and holds the signing key locally.
Builds to a small static FROM scratch image (linux/amd64).
Why#
This started as an HTTP→Nostr sidecar for an n8n cross-posting workflow:
n8n's Code-node cannot reliably hold a long-lived WebSocket (the async
lifecycle finishes before the WS handshake completes), and the task-runner
module allowlist doesn't propagate nostr-tools into the runner image. The
sidecar moved the WebSocket plumbing into a dedicated Go process callable
over plain HTTP, with key custody kept out of n8n's credential store. It has
since grown into a standalone multi-platform publisher with its own web UI.

POST /api/thread-preview#
Preview how a draft would split into a per-platform reply-chain (read-only; no posting). Used by the compose preview.
{ "text": "<master draft>", "platforms": ["bluesky","mastodon","threads","nostr"], "number": true }
Returns one entry per platform with the computed segments (each ≤ that
platform's limit — Bluesky 300 graphemes, Mastodon/Threads 500, Nostr
unlimited), the count, and any warnings (e.g. a URL longer than the limit
had to be hard-split). With number, a chain of ≥2 segments gets per-platform
k/n counters. Manual --- lines in the text force breaks.
Size cap: 256 KB. Over-cap requests get 413 Request Entity Too Large.
Threaded posting: when a draft exceeds a platform's limit (or contains ---
break markers), the post is delivered as a native reply-chain per platform —
Bluesky/Mastodon/Threads wrap to their limits, Nostr stays one note unless
explicitly marked. Media and (for Nostr) imeta ride on the head segment only.
A chain that fails mid-way is recorded as partial; resume from history
re-posts only the not-yet-sent segments (already-delivered segments are never
re-sent). With number, segments get per-platform k/n counters.
Automatic failure recovery#
Failed and partial deliveries are re-driven automatically by a background
Retrier with exponential backoff (AUTO_RETRY_BASE_DELAY × 2 per attempt,
capped at AUTO_RETRY_MAX_DELAY), up to AUTO_RETRY_MAX_ATTEMPTS per target.
Nostr partials retry at the per-relay level (rebroadcasting the same signed
event, no duplicate note); other platforms retry the whole target. missed
scheduled posts are not auto-retried (a scheduling miss, not a delivery
failure) — retry them manually.
After the cap, a target/relay is marked given up and an operational alert
fires once (via ALERT_WEBHOOK_URL). Immediate-post failures also alert. The
History tab gains an attention filter (delivery failed/partial) with a live
count from GET /api/posts/attention/count; manual retry remains available on
any target, including given-up ones.

Security#
The service holds your NSEC and signs events on request. Do not expose
it directly to the internet.
OIDC disabled (default — OIDC_ISSUER unset): the embedded web UI and
all /api/*, /publish, and /upload-media endpoints are not
authenticated by the service itself. Put it behind an authenticating reverse
proxy (Authelia, oauth2-proxy, Basic Auth) or keep it on a private network /
VPN. The docker run and compose examples above bind port 8080 to
127.0.0.1 (localhost only), so nothing is exposed until you deliberately
place a proxy in front of it.
OIDC enabled (OIDC_ISSUER set): publisher authenticates the web UI as
an OpenID Connect Relying Party against a standard OIDC provider (Authelia,
Keycloak, or any spec-compliant issuer). When enabled:
- The SPA and browser
/api/*routes require an authenticated session whose OIDC subject (sub) or email is on the allowlist (OIDC_ALLOWED_SUBJECTS/OIDC_ALLOWED_EMAILS). - The machine endpoints
/publishand/upload-mediarequireAuthorization: Bearer <api-token>. Tokens are created and revoked in the UI under Access tokens. /healthz,/metrics, and the token-gatedGET /api/public/feedremain open (no session required)./metricsis intentionally unauthenticated so a Prometheus scraper can reach it without a session; restrict it at the network or proxy layer if that is a concern in your deployment.
Single-tenant caveat: the app still signs with one operator key and posts to the operator's own accounts. The allowlist gates who may operate the UI — this is not yet per-user data isolation. OIDC support is a first step toward multi-user operation.

Not implemented#
- Mention-aware NIP-65: doesn't fetch read-relays for
p-tagged users. Only the author's own write-relays are resolved. Posts with mentions still reach those users if their read-relays overlap the author's write-set, which is the common case. - Video imeta: BlurHash + dim are computed for
image/*MIME types only. Video uploads still go through Blossom and the imeta tag still carriesurl,m, andx. - Multi-identity: one NSEC per container. Run a second container for a second identity.
- Mirror to other Blossom servers: single-destination upload.
